    Wireless sensor networks consist of a large number of sensor nodes spread in an environment. If the target-related data is collected semantically in the sensor network, it would be possible to be processed and reasoned intelligently. On the other hand, one of the most important challenges to do with all cases related to sensor networks is the limitation of energy consumption. Data aggregation technique is a way to reduce the energy consumed in wireless sensor networks. Although the techniques based on data aggregation extends the network lifetime through reducing the number of sent packets, they can decrease the accuracy and reliability of the received data. In this paper, Firstly, one strategy for semantic data collection and aggregation of information related to the targets located in sensor network environment are presented. Secondly, through semantic modelling of trust, a method is presented in aggregation technique in order to identify highly trusted sensors and increase their use in collection and aggregation of data about the sensed targets. Therefore, the system accuracy and trust would be generally improved. Modelling and simulation results show the desirable performance of the presented method compared to the previous works.
